Definitions
Noun
1

a Berber living in northern Morocco

"The guide introduced us to our local riff, who showed us the best hidden paths through the Atlas Mountains."

2

a jazz ostinato; usually provides a background for a solo improvisation

"The pianist began a repetitive riff that gave the saxophonist plenty of room to improvise his solo over the top."

3

A repeated instrumental melody line in a song.

Verb
1

look through a book or other written material

"He thumbed through the report"

"She leafed through the volume"

2

play riffs

"The guitarist leaned into his solo and started riffing on a bluesy melody that had everyone nodding their heads."

3

To improvise in the performance or practice of an art, especially by expanding on or making novel use of traditional themes.

"The jazz guitarist decided to riff on the classic blues melody during his solo, weaving in unexpected harmonies that surprised the audience."

Proper Noun
1

Acronym of Resource Interchange File Format.
